Lemon Ginger Blueberry Protein Muffins

Makes 2 large muffins / 1 serving

Ingredients

For the muffins

  • ½ cup cottage cheese
  • 1 large egg
  • ¼ cup Greek yogurt
  • ⅓ cup oat flour
  • ¼ cup fresh blueberries
  • Zest of ½ lemon
  • 1 tsp fresh lemon juice
  • ¼ tsp ground ginger
  • ½ tsp baking powder
  • ½ tsp vanilla
  • Pinch sea salt
  • 1 tbsp of sweetener of choice, either honey or maple syrup

To finish

  • 1 Lemon Ginger Turmeric Beauty f(x) Bite, crumbled
  • 1 tbsp pumpkin seeds, roughly chopped
  • Extra Greek yogurt, if needed to reach the final 30 g protein target

Instructions

  1. Preheat oven to 350°F / 175°C.
  2. Blend the cottage cheese, egg, Greek yogurt, lemon juice and vanilla until smooth.
  3. In a bowl, combine oat flour, baking powder, ginger, lemon zest and sea salt.
  4. Fold the wet ingredients into the dry ingredients until just combined.
  5. Gently fold in the blueberries.
  6. Divide between two large lined muffin cups.
  7. Bake for approximately 18–22 minutes, or until the centers are set. Allow to cool.
  8. Top the muffins with a little Greek yogurt and crumble the Lemon Ginger Turmeric Beauty Bite over the top.
  9. Finish with chopped pumpkin seeds and a little additional lemon zest.

Why it’s good for hair health:

Cottage cheese + Greek yogurt + egg: Create the protein foundation of the recipe. Adequate dietary protein is important because insufficient protein intake is a recognized nutritional contributor to hair loss. 

Blueberries + lemon: Both contribute vitamin C. Vitamin C is relevant nutritionally because it assists intestinal iron absorption. 

Pumpkin seeds: Bring iron and zinc into the recipe, giving us a useful whole-food complement to the protein-rich ingredients. Deficiencies in iron and zinc have been associated with some forms of hair loss, although evidence around supplementation in people without deficiencies is much less clear.
